Senior Modem Design Verification Engineer
Austin, Texas
Meet the team
The Wireless PHYMAC team is responsible for designing the digital components of Silicon Labs’ low power energy-efficient wireless products. Our team focuses on building efficient, high-performance digital systems that enable wireless connectivity across applications such as smart home, industrial IoT, and smart cities. The team operates in a highly collaborative and cross-functional environment, working closely with system architects, analog/RF designers, firmware engineers, and product teams to deliver robust and scalable wireless solutions. By working at the intersection of digital design and wireless systems, the team plays a critical role in advancing the future of connected devices.
About the Role
As a Senior Modem Design Verification Engineer, you will be responsible for ensuring the functional correctness and performance of digital modem designs used in Silicon Labs’ low-power wireless products. You will work closely with design, architecture, and system teams to develop verification strategies, build robust test environments, and debug complex issues across the PHY/MAC layers. This role offers the opportunity to contribute throughout the product lifecycle—from early design through silicon bring-up—while working on cutting-edge wireless technologies that power next-generation connected devices.
Responsibilities
Define and execute verification strategies for digital modem designs across key wireless use cases
Develop and maintain scalable verification environments using SystemVerilog/UVM or similar methodologies
Create test plans, test benches, and stimuli to achieve high functional and coverage closure
Debug and analyze design issues, working closely with design and architecture teams to resolve them
Track and drive functional and code coverage to ensure verification completeness
Collaborate cross-functionally with firmware, validation, and system teams to ensure correct system behavior
Support silicon bring-up and correlate pre-silicon verification with post-silicon results
Continuously improve verification methodologies, tools, and automation workflows
Minimum Qualifications
BSEE/CE or a related field
Solid understanding of digital design fundamentals and verification concepts
5–8 years of experience in digital design verification, with a focus on modem or wireless PHY designs preferred
Experience with SystemVerilog and UVM or similar verification methodologies
Strong debugging skills with experience analyzing simulation results and identifying root causes
Familiarity with scripting languages such as Python or Perl for automation
Basic understanding of wireless communication systems or digital signal processing concepts
Strong problem-solving skills and ability to work effectively in a collaborative team environment
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ience verifying wireless standards such as BLE, Wi-Fi, Zigbee, or similar technologies
Experience with advanced verification techniques such as constrained-random, coverage-driven verification, and SystemVerilog assertions (SVA)
Familiarity with C/C++ or MATLAB for algorithm modeling and reference model development
Experience with mixed-signal or system-level verification, including co-simulation with analog/RF components
Exposure to post-silicon validation, lab bring-up, and correlation with pre-silicon results
Experience with low-power design verification and power-aware methodologies
